Understanding Chevrolet Fault Codes (OBD2 Codes)
Chevrolet fault codes, technically referred to as Diagnostic Trouble Codes (DTCs), are alphanumeric codes generated by your car’s onboard computer when it detects a malfunction or irregularity. Think of them as a diagnostic language, a way for your vehicle’s system to communicate potential problems to you and automotive technicians. These codes are standardized across all OBD-II (On-Board Diagnostics II) compliant vehicles, including Chevrolets manufactured from 1996 onwards.

Decoding the Check Engine Light: Understanding the Code Structure
When your check engine light illuminates, it signifies that your Chevrolet’s diagnostic system has detected an issue and stored a corresponding OBD2 code. To effectively interpret these codes, it’s important to understand their structure. The first character of an OBD2 code is always a letter, indicating the affected system:
- P (Powertrain): Relates to the engine, transmission, and related components. This is the most common category for check engine light issues.
- B (Body): Concerns systems within the vehicle body, such as power windows, airbags, and central locking.
- C (Chassis): Indicates problems with chassis systems like ABS (Anti-lock Braking System), suspension, and steering.
- U (Network & Vehicle Integration): Refers to communication network issues within the vehicle’s electronic systems.
The subsequent characters provide further detail about the specific problem within that system, helping to pinpoint the source of the issue.
Common Reasons Behind a Chevy Check Engine Light
The check engine light can be triggered by a multitude of factors, ranging from minor to significant. Here are some of the most frequent culprits behind that illuminated dashboard warning in your Chevrolet:
- Fuel System Issues: Problems within the fuel system, such as fuel leaks, a faulty fuel pump, or clogged fuel injectors, can disrupt the engine’s fuel-air mixture, leading to a check engine light.
- Oxygen Sensor Failure: Oxygen sensors are critical for monitoring the air-fuel ratio in your engine’s exhaust. A malfunctioning oxygen sensor can cause incorrect readings, affecting fuel efficiency and potentially damaging the catalytic converter.
- Catalytic Converter Problems: The catalytic converter reduces harmful emissions. Issues like inefficiency or damage can trigger a check engine light and may require professional attention.
- Sensor Malfunctions: Modern vehicles are equipped with numerous sensors monitoring various parameters. Faulty sensors, due to wear and tear or environmental factors, are a common cause of check engine lights.
- Ignition System Problems: Issues within the ignition system, such as faulty spark plugs, ignition coils, or distributor problems, can lead to misfires and trigger the check engine light.
- Loose Gas Cap: Believe it or not, a loose or missing gas cap is a surprisingly common reason for a check engine light. It can cause evaporative emissions system leaks, which the system detects.
Addressing Chevy Check Engine Light Codes: Basic Troubleshooting
For minor issues indicated by Chevrolet OBD2 codes, you might be able to perform some basic troubleshooting yourself.
- Utilize an OBD2 Scanner: Invest in an affordable OBD2 scanner. These devices plug into your car’s OBD2 port (usually located under the dashboard) and allow you to read the stored fault codes.
- Research the Codes: Once you have the codes, use online resources or a repair manual to understand their meaning and potential causes. A simple online search for “P0101 Chevrolet” will often provide helpful information.
- Address Simple Issues: For very minor issues like a loose gas cap (often indicated by evaporative emission system codes), tightening the cap and clearing the code with your scanner might resolve the problem.
- Seek Professional Help: For more complex codes or if you are unsure about the diagnosis or repair, it’s always best to consult a certified mechanic.
